About the role

The Psychologist provides high-quality psychological assessment, intervention and consultation services to medical and surgical inpatients and outpatients at the Royal Brisbane and Women's Hospital. Working within a multidisciplinary healthcare environment, the role supports patients with complex psychological and health-related needs, contributing to improved wellbeing, treatment engagement and overall health outcomes.

The successful candidate will deliver evidence-based psychological services, contribute to ongoing patient care and medical management, and work collaboratively with multidisciplinary teams to support integrated healthcare delivery. The role also provides opportunities to participate in clinical education, research, service planning and quality improvement initiatives within a large tertiary hospital setting.

About you

Our ideal candidate will be someone who can carry out the following key accountabilities in accordance with the Metro North Health's values:

- Provide high-level psychological assessment, consultation, intervention and evaluation services for medical and surgical patients with complex care needs.
- Apply professional judgement and evidence-based practice to manage a diverse and complex caseload with a high degree of autonomy.
- Work collaboratively within multidisciplinary teams,



contributing specialist psychological expertise to optimise patient outcomes and continuity of care.
- Contribute to the development of clinical practices, procedures, education activities and service initiatives that support high-quality psychological care.
- Participate in research, professional development, quality improvement and clinical education activities that enhance service delivery and workforce capability.
